Trip to Esplanade!

Hi all, today we visited Theatres by the Bay at the Esplanade!

We were brought around on a tour of the various facilities there. We were shown the concourse where there was an abstract exhibition being held.

Our tour guide brought us to the Concert Hall first. She explained to us about the size of the hall, the seating capacity, the sound stage and the numerous musical instruments available. We saw the pipes that they had there. There were so many of them!

If I remember correctly, here are some quick facts of the Concert Hall.
There is a total of 4740 organ pipes.
There are 1600 seats in various arrangements.
There are 84 doors above the stage to enhance (improve) the sound.

Next, our tour guide brought us to the Theatre. She took us immediately to the 3rd floor to show us the humongous size! There were so many seats around and the stage was so big! Currently there was a performance being held and we were lucky to see the stage equipment and the props.
Here are some quick facts:
There is a total of 2000 seats.
The stage is big enough to hold a Concorde aircraft!
The main stage is 16m high!
